San Miguel Corporation (SMC) announced on Friday that all toll fees will be waived on all its expressways for health workers amid coronavirus disease 2019 (COVID-19) pandemic.
SMC said these include STAR Tollway, South Luzon Expressway (SLEX), Skyway, NAIAX, and Tarlac-Pangasinan-La Union Expressway (TPLEX).
To avail the tollway free passes, medical personnel need to secure a special RFID sticker from SMC tollways or have their existing RFID sticker converted. Health workers must need to present their Professional Regulation Commission (PRC) license card to avail the free RFID stickers. The corporation has set up temporary booths to avail the passes at Shell Magallanes gas station and NAIAx toll gate from 8 a.m. to 7 p.m. SMC added that they will make toll-free RFID stickers at major locations soon. “We hope that with this program, our medical frontliners would have one less thing to worry about. Maraming salamat sa inyo! (Thank you for your service!),” SMC said in a statement.SMC waives toll fee for medical frontliners.
